Why hire a sax?
There’s no doubt about it, buying a saxophone is an expensive business. For many beginner players just starting out, the cost of a brand new saxophone is a big obstacle. And while there are some great secondhand instruments out there, if you’re new to saxophone, buying used can feel like a risk.
This is where hiring a saxophone can be a great option. “Our mission is to bring down the cost of high quality, teacher-approved instruments, so more people can afford to play an instrument,” says Rob.
Flexibility
As a beginner player, you might not be sure whether you want to learn alto or tenor saxophone. “Hiring a sax delays the expensive commitment of buying a new instrument, before the customer really understands what they need,” says Rob.
This means you can try out different makes and models of horn. And of course, you can upgrade your instrument as your sax skills develop.
Peace of mind
Your learning journey on saxophone will be much easier and more enjoyable if your sax is in good shape. A poorly maintained sax can really hold you back. When you hire a saxophone from Music Corner, they take care of maintenance for you. “The cost of a typical service on a sax is roughly £185, and we offer cover that supplies a service every 2 years for just £5 per month. This also includes insurance type cover against theft, loss and damage,” explains Rob. “Our family history is in maintaining instruments and have a team of NAMIR approved repairers that keep our instruments in top condition.”
How long do people hire a saxophone for?
With Music Corner, the minimum hire period is 3 months. However, some people hire their sax for much longer. “We have people that continue to hire for years as it’s a flexible and affordable solution,” says Rob. “Others swap to an upgraded instrument, or move from an alto to a tenor sax, for example.”
If you are visiting the UK and don’t want to bring your horn with you, Music Corner also offer short term hire.
Who hires a saxophone?
As you might expect, Music Corner work with a lot of schools and sax teachers to provide saxophones to young learners.
However, it’s not just for kids! “It’s also adults coming back to playing or fulfilling an ambition to play,” says Rob.
It’s not just for beginner players either. Hiring is a great way to try out a different member of the saxophone family. So if you’re an alto player and you’re thinking of moving to a tenor, or even a baritone or soprano saxophone, you can hire a horn to try it out.
You might even get to hire a saxophone previously played by someone famous! “We have provided a number of instruments to celebrity customers and their families, and some recently ended up on a cruise ship band,” says Rob.
Deciding to buy
If you fall in love with the saxophone, chances are you will want to own a horn of your own. At Music Corner, customers have a “rent to buy” option. This means if you hire, and then decide to buy, up to 12 months of hire fees can be deducted from the purchase price.
